The fourth goal on Wednesday night scored by hero Dwight Gayle was the 21st goal scored in the league by Newcastle this season – the most in the Championship and one more than Barnsley have scored.
It was a good goal too from Dwight who got a hat-trick on the night and with more luck he could have had six!
But after he scored everything was a blur and when he was interviewed on nufcTV the interviewer said Dwight looked very cool before he had scored but Gayle said he felt anything but.
Dwight Gayle scoring his sensational winner
But he somehow got his shot off and it went past an unsighted goalkeeper and then bedlam broke loose at St. James’ Park.
It was a memorable ending to a game that will go down in the annals of Newcastle’s great history as one of our greatest ever comebacks.
Here’s some of what Gayle said about how he felt after he scored:
“Yeah I heard it, but, to be honest, at the end, everything was just a blur for me.” “Everyone was going mental.”
“We were all just going crazy together. Unbelievable.” “The noise was right up there with Wembley.”
“I don’t think you can get much louder than that, but I joined this club for moments like that.”
“You dream of scoring hat-tricks and scoring last-minute winners when you are young.”
“To do it in a game like that is mind-boggling, and I will never forget it.”
“I’m just concentrating on scoring goals for the team this season, and see what happens from there.”
“Hopefully, they’ll help us get promoted.”
Talking of promotion, next up is Rotherham away and we must get the win in that game.
There can be no let-down in this game, which could be a bit of a banana skin for Newcastle.
